‎src/fsharp/FSharp.Core/seq.fs‎

Lines changed: 23 additions & 0 deletions
Original file line numberDiff line numberDiff line change
@@ -1231,6 +1231,29 @@ namespace Microsoft.FSharp.Collections
12311231
res.Add(e.Current)
12321232
res.ToArray()
12331233

1234+
letfoldArraySubRight(f:OptimizedClosures.FSharpFunc<'T,_,_>)(arr:'T[])start fin acc=
1235+
let mutablestate= acc
1236+
for i= findownto startdo
1237+
state<- f.Invoke(arr.[i], state)
1238+
state
1239+
1240+
[<CompiledName("FoldBack")>]
1241+
letfoldBack<'T,'State>f(source:seq<'T>)(x:'State)=
1242+
checkNonNull"source" source
1243+
letf= OptimizedClosures.FSharpFunc<_,_,_>.Adapt(f)
1244+
letarr= toArray source
1245+
letlen= arr.Length
1246+
foldArraySubRight f arr0(len-1) x
1247+
1248+
[<CompiledName("ReduceBack")>]
1249+
letreduceBack f(source:seq<'T>)=
1250+
checkNonNull"source" source
1251+
letarr= toArray source
1252+
match arr.Lengthwith
1253+
|0-> invalidArg"source" InputSequenceEmptyString
1254+
| len->
1255+
letf= OptimizedClosures.FSharpFunc<_,_,_>.Adapt(f)
1256+
foldArraySubRight f arr0(len-2) arr.[len-1]
12341257

12351258
[<CompiledName("Singleton")>]
12361259
letsingleton x= mkSeq(fun()-> IEnumerator.Singleton x)
